Testing Summary: 2 July 2011 - Auckland, New Zealand
Who: Abishek, Ashley, Kadin, Nevyn, Noel, Oliver (he pretty much slept
through the whole thing), Susan, Tabitha, Tom, Tommy,
Testing notes refer to XOs by nicknames.

"Tux" XO-1.0 running 11.2.0 release candidate 2 build 871
Maze works
Implode works
Record works - tested create image, video, audio
Calculate 37 broken - answer does not have superscript so formula appears
incorrectly, reported last week
Memorise - works

"Monkey" XO-1.0 running 11.2.0 release candidate 2 build 871
on first reboot after flashing it didn't start correctly, just stalled on
the XO image
Turtleart - made images from Journal appear in random places successfully
Clock is in American format (month before date) regardless of country
settings - tried English Australia,
Surprised by the languages list, no English UK yet 5 varieties of German
Changed timezone to Auckland successfully

"Shadow" XO-1.5 running 865 10.1.3-au3-rc1 (rc2 not ready at time of
testing)
trouble after flash, it booted, did firmware upgrade and said restarting but
then hung. Holding down the power button didn't cause it to shut down, we
had to drop the battery. Seemed to behave normally after that. Shadow is an
XO 1.5 B2.

"Shrek" XO-1.0 running 11.2.0 release candidate 2 build 871
trouble with the zoomable interface keys

"Ivy" XO-1.5 running 865 10.1.3-au3-rc1 (rc2 not ready at time of testing)
Typing turtle works, hands too big
Clock - talking clock didnt talk, checked volume in frame not muted, checked
have sound in other activities
Deducto - text doesn't fit in the buttons in sample mode
Tux Math Factoroids has no limit on the speed of the spaceship. When moving
fast, collision detection doesn't work and you can fly through the asteriods

Testing collaboration on os871, XO-1.0, mesh network:
Started chat on Shrek, Mojo, Tux and Monkey joined, everything seems to work
properly.
Stopped chat on Shrek, activity disappeared from neighbourhood view but
continues to work on remaining participants
Mojo Invited Shrek from the neighbourhood view but nothing happened on shrek
This seems to be very reproducible

Tested collaboration with Write and two os871 XO 1.0s, things seemed to
behave reasonably normally. I had one laptop never join the collaboration
when it re-joined after leaving -- it had the text as it stood when it left,
but it never got any updates from the laptop which originally started the
colaboration. I was unable to reproduce this. I found a large stack trace in
the logs from the first startup which might be related? See attached.

The following error appears in shell.log on all our os871 XO 1.0 a regular
basis:
1309568997.022151 ERROR dbus.connection: Exception in handler for D-Bus
signal:
Traceback (most recent call last):
  File "/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ages/dbus/connection.py", line 214, in
maybe_handle_message
    self._handler(*args, **kwargs)
  File "/usr/lib/python2.7/site-packages/jarabe/model/neighborhood.py", line
430, in __buddy_info_updated_cb
    self.emit('buddy-updated', self._buddy_handles[handle], properties)
KeyError: dbus.UInt32(3L)

Power logs attached.


Abacus (on "Tank" XO-1.5, build unknown so these bugs may not apply anymore)
- resizing of the font to fit (in between the top and bottom rods where it
displays each column number), still doesn't fit, red marker across top of
rods goes off the screen both sides - if dragged off you can't drag back
again
